The MSMCJLCE18AE3 has two pins: 1. Anode (A) 2. Cathode (K)
The MSMCJLCE18AE3 operates by diverting excessive transient current away from sensitive components, thereby limiting the voltage across the protected circuit. When a transient event occurs, the device rapidly switches into a low impedance state, effectively clamping the voltage to a safe level.
The MSMCJLCE18AE3 is widely used in various electronic systems, including: - Power supplies - Communication equipment - Automotive electronics - Industrial control systems - Consumer electronics
Some alternative models to the MSMCJLCE18AE3 include: - SMAJ18A: Similar characteristics with a different package (SMA) - P6SMB18CA: Higher peak pulse power and breakdown voltage - SMBJ18CA: Lower clamping voltage and smaller package size
